Neil Duff, Carl Wilkinson, Beau Greaves and Sophie McKinlay through to finals at Isle of Man Masters

Thursday saw the annual Isle of Man Darts Festival kick off with the Isle of Man Masters. The men and women each played a singles tournament until the finalists of each tournament were known.

On the men's side, it was Neil Duff and Carl Wilkinson who qualified for the final. Duff defeated James Beeton (4-1) and Ciaran Teehan (4-2), among others, while Wilkinson dealt with Patrick Quinn (4-2) and Antony Allen (4-1).

Beau Greaves lived up to her favourite tag for now in the women's tournament. The 20-year-old beat the likes of Lerena Rietbergen (4-1) and Lorraine Hyde (4-1). She will meet Sophie McKinlay in the final, after McKinlay defeated Deta Hedman (4-2) and Eleanor Cairns (4-2).

Results Isle of Man Masters 2024

Men's

Quarterfinals

Neil Duff 4-1 James Beeton

Ciaran Teehan 4-1 Moreno Blom

Carl Wilkinson 4-2 Patrick Quinn

Antony Allen 4-1 Jim McEwan

Semi-final

Neil Duff 4-2 Ciaran Teehan

Carl Wilkinson 4-1 Antony Allen

Final

Neil Duff v Carl Wilkinson

Ladies

Quarter-finals

Beau Greaves 4-1 Lerena Rietbergen

Lorraine Hyde 4-3 Jo Clements

Sophie McKinlay 4-2 Deta Hedman

Eleanor Cairns 4-3 Anca Zijlstra

Semi-final

Beau Greaves 4-1 Lorraine Hyde

Sophie McKinlay 4-2 Eleanor Cairns

Final

Beau Greaves v Sophie McKinlay
